Sindhuri
Sindhuri, is an Indian actress who has worked in the Tamil, Telugu and Malayalam film industries. After making her debut in the Tamil film ''Boys'' (2003), she has been in films including ''Super Da'' (2004) and ''Gundamma Gaari Manavadu'' (2007). Career Sindhuri began her acting career by portraying a supporting role in Shankar's ''Boys'' (2003), where she appeared as one of the four friends of Genelia D'Souza who get courted by the film's titular characters. Portraying the role of a North Indian hipster girl opposite Bharath, the success of the film saw her gain offers to play leading roles in Mumtaj's production ''Thathi Thavadhu Manasu'' (2003) and '' Ennavo Pudichirukku'' (2004). The two films had low key releases, and despite playing diverse roles of a village girl and a college student, Sindhuri was unable to get a break to work on bigger films. Ennavo Pudichirukku
''Ennavo Pudichirukku'' () is a 2004 Tamil language romantic thriller film directed by Meenakshi Sundaram. The film stars ''Kaadhal Kondein'' fame Sudeep, newcomer Bharani and Sindhuri, with Karunas, Bhuvaneswari, Vittal Rao, S. Sriskandarajah, Madhan Bob, and Kovai Sarala playing supporting roles. The film, produced by S. Sriskandarajah, had musical score by Subhash Jawahar and was released on 26 January 2004. Niram (2007 Film)
''Niram'' () is a 2007 Indian Tamil-language drama film directed by S. K. Krishna. The film stars newcomers Mani, Sridhar, Raju, Sindhuri, Risha and Payal, with Delhi Ganesh, Santhana Bharathi, Periyar Dasan, Shanmugasundaram, Thadi Balaji and Muthukalai playing supporting roles. The film, produced by Malarvizhi Ramachandran, had musical score by Sabesh–Murali and was released on 4 May 2007. Super Da
''Super Da'' () is a 2004 Indian Tamil-language comedy drama film directed by Azhagu Raja Sundaram. The film stars Ramki, Kunal and newcomer Anusha, with Livingston, Sindhuri, Telangana Shakuntala, Paravai Muniyamma, Senthil, Vaiyapuri, Manorama and Ambika playing supporting roles. The film, produced by Anusha's mother B. Sampoornam, had musical score by Deva and was released on 25 June 2004. Gundamma Gaari Manavadu
''Gundamma Gaari Manavadu'' (''Mrs. Gundamma's grandson'') is a 2007 Indian Telugu-language film starring Ali, Sindhuri, and Nicole. The film is directed by B. Jaya. The film was released on 28 April 2007. The film was commercially successful and ran for fifty days. Plot The title is suggestive of a grandmother-grandson relationship. Yedukondalu (played by comedian Ali) is looked after by his grandmother Gundamma (Vadivukkarasi) after his mother's death while his father, Srisailam (Tanikella Bharani) is an alcoholic. Ali falls in love with Mahalakshmi (Sindhuri), whose father Neelakanta (Kota Srinivasa Rao) is a greedy person and wants his would-be son-in-law to own a hotel. With the help of his grandmother (she sells off her jewellery) Yedukondalu sets up a hotel. Neelakatna reluctantly agrees to the match but later calls off the wedding after receiving a better marriage proposal for his daughter. Yedukondalu is beaten up and dumped on the railway track. Shambu (film)
''Shambu'' is a 2004 Indian Malayalam film, directed by KB Madhu. The film stars Vijayakumar, Karthika Mathew, Geetha, Riyaz Khan, Rajan P Dev and Babu Antony in lead roles. The film had musical score by Jassie Gift. Plot Journalist Meera (Karthika Mathew) starts working on a documentary related to the pros and cons of campus politics. Their main topic was a bus fire tragedy which happened 5 years ago, owing to which Sambhu ( Vijayakumar ) and his collegemates were put to jail. Sambhu and his friends had attacked and damaged a bus on a strike day, which had ultimately set the bus on fire. In the tragic incident, Sambhu's sister was also put to death as she was one among the commutators in that bus. The sight of his sister being burnt to death makes Shambu mentally disturbed. The film deals with the investigation of Meera on the case to find out the truth. Mumtaj
Mumtaz, also credited as Mumtaj, (born Nagma Khan) is an Indian actress and a former item number known primarily for her work in Tamil cinema. Besides Tamil films, She has also appeared in Hindi, Kannada, Malayalam and Telugu films. She entered the film industry through the Tamil film ''Monisha En Monalisa'' (1999) by T. Rajender and subsequently garnered popularity appearing in glamorous roles in films including '' Kushi'' (2000), ''Looty'' (2001) and ''Chocolate'' (2001). Early life Mumtaj completed her schooling at Mount. Mary's Convent School, Bandra in Mumbai. As a teenage ardent film fan, she revealed that her room was full of posters featuring Sridevi, and when the school bus used to cross Filmistan Studios, she used to crane her neck out to catch a glimpse of the artistes. A year or annus is the orbital period of a planetary body, for example, the Earth, moving in its orbit around the Sun. Due to the Earth's axial tilt, the course of a year sees the passing of the seasons, marked by change in weather, the hours of daylight, and, consequently, vegetation and soil fertility. In temperate and subpolar regions around the planet, four seasons are generally recognized: spring, summer, autumn and winter. In tropical and subtropical regions, several geographical sectors do not present defined seasons; but in the seasonal tropics, the annual wet and dry seasons are recognized and tracked. A calendar year is an approximation of the number of days of the Earth's orbital period, as counted in a given calendar. The Gregorian calendar, or modern calendar, presents its calendar year to be either a common year of 365 days or a leap year of 366 days, as do the Julian calendars.
